  • Patent number: 10487859
    Abstract: A pneumatic artificial muscle (PAM) actuator includes first and second end caps, an elastic bladder connected to the end caps, and a covering around the elastic bladder and connected to the end caps. At least one of the first and second end caps is configured to move and narrow a distance between the end caps in response to inflation of the elastic bladder by a fluid. At least one of the end caps includes a vent configured to allow the fluid to exit the elastic bladder and collapse the covering after activation of the PAM actuator. At least the covering is configured to provide braking for the PAM actuator. The covering may be configured to collapse at least partially between the first and second end caps to provide at least some of the braking for the PAM actuator.

  • Patent number: 6404636
    Abstract: A passively operated thermal diode for controlling heat transfer from heat-generating electronic components to an external environment through an airframe is provided. The thermal diode comprises: (a) an electronics package within the airframe; (b) a heat-transferring mechanism thermally connected to the electronics package and controllably disengagable from thermal contact with the airframe at a predetermined temperature; (c) a shape-memory alloy component having a phase change at the predetermined temperature for thermally disconnecting the electronics package from the airframe once the predetermined temperature is exceeded; and (d) a spring for maintaining the heat-transferring mechanism in thermal contact the airframe below the predetermined temperature. The present invention solves the problem of heat transfer by introducing a shape-memory-alloy sensor-actuator component.
